Transaction f0424aeee79082d9c2a656ca3403f5c5c3acc25378e3509b546f60d933625069
2 Input
2 Outputs
- f0424aeee79082d9c2a656ca3403f5c5c3acc25378e3509b546f60d933625069:0
- f0424aeee79082d9c2a656ca3403f5c5c3acc25378e3509b546f60d933625069:1
value 1186566
address 1Kh8sTKNuXbE4BKiTPm5FcmCG4v1SXjbdK
value 5000000
address 39FVhGYhtRsshSH4B56tdEs7KGU4CatTB1